Olson hits milestones
Salim Stoudamire scored 16 of his 26 points in the first half, and the No. 12 Arizona Wildcats (20-4, 10-2) beat the Southern California Trojans (9-14, 2-10) 88-76 on Thursday night in Los Angeles.
Wildcats coach Luts Olson became the second Pac-10 coach to win 300 conference games. John Wooden holds the record, leading UCLA to a 304-74 conference record before retiring in 1975. Olson’s teams are 300-86 against conference opponents.
Olson’s teams have won 20 or more games in 27 of his 32 years as a college head coach, tying him with Texas Tech’s Bob Knight and Syracuse’s Jim Boeheim for second most in NCAA history.

UCLA 95, Arizona St. 76
At Los Angeles, Dijon Thompson scored 27 of his career-high 39 points in the first half, and the Bruins (13-7, 7-5) beat the Sun Devils (16-8, 5-7).
